Help! A pad has fallen off my PCB, can I refit it?
Question:If so how? it's a very small pad about 1.5mm square, I was trying to solder a piece of wire to it and the pad came away - probably due to overheating.

Yes, touch of Superglue. But, when you use the pad form a hook in the wire to bridge a possible break. Tip when you are soldering on PCB's, always heat the larger part(in this case the wire)and let the solder flow from there to the board. A good joint on a pcb is always concave, tapering into the board/component.
